We are seeking a highly skilled and motivated Implementation Analyst to join our team. The Implementation Analyst will be responsible for implementation activities and will work together with Technology Practices to ensure successful delivery of major initiatives.

Responsibilities:

  • Develop and execute implementation plans for all ongoing releases including documenting runsheets, rosters, communication plans, release notes and change requests.
  • Management of Production Change Requests.Organise workshops for runsheet reviews, Implementation plans and Rosters.
  • Management of dress rehearsals in the Pre-Production environment.
  • Ownership and execution of Production Change Requests.
  • Ownership and execution of Environment Assessment requests for all non-production IER environments.
  • Serve as a liaison between technical team members, environment managers, business, internal and external stakeholders.
  • Work with other Technical Implementation Leads to achieve integrated deployments ensuring upstream/ downstream impacts and outages identified.
  • Communicate the release plans among teams including Service Owners.
  • Jira and Confluence updates for Implementation in scope items and tracking them as they progress with releases.
  • Manage Hypercare and post Go Live support as required.
